Coming back to update this Microsoft and Adobe have enhanced their existing collaboration. Both businesses announced today that Microsoft Edge's built-in PDF reader will now be powered by Adobe Acrobat's PDF rendering engine, resulting in increased security and speed.

What more can you anticipate from Edge? Microsoft promises a more distinctive PDF experience. Higher quality means more realistic colours and visuals, as well as improved accessibility features including better text solutions and read-aloud narration. These capabilities will be available for free, but only on Windows 10 and Windows 11, with macOS compatibility coming later.

If you wish to use Adobe's more advanced functions, such as editing text and graphics, converting PDFs, and combining files, you may purchase an Acrobat membership directly through Microsoft Edge as an extension. Existing Adobe Acrobat subscribers will be able to use the plugin for free. See for yourself in the video below.

And now, coming back to the main update, Microsoft has released a new version of its Bing search engine that is driven by artificial intelligence, thanks to OpenAI, the makers of ChatGPT. The new Bing focuses on natural language and a conversational user interface to make searches more intuitive. The news follows an event planned by Microsoft yesterday, which will take place at the company's headquarters in Redmond.

According to Microsoft, the new Bing uses a next-generation language model that is far more powerful than ChatGPT and is particularly tailored for search. Furthermore, Microsoft is working with OpenAI to develop a unique set of capabilities and approaches for how Bing and the language model communicate.

These approaches are known as Prometheus, and they allow Microsoft to use its own expertise in online search to refine and enhance the results of natural-language inquiries.

If you are unaware, Keychron manufactures its own line of mechanical keyboards and provides one of the best alternatives available. 



The colour palette of the OnePlus keyboard is greatly influenced by the brand's history, with hues such as grey, silver, white, and red being used.

The keycaps are mostly white and grey, with the Return and Esc keys standing out in a stunning and vibrant red. In terms of feel, OnePlus claims that its "marble-mallow keycaps" will have a "soft bounce" and deliver "maximum comfort." 

You'll also receive a metallic-looking top cover, an aluminium bottom case, a south-facing RGB display, and unique tilt legs that may be utilised to make changes.

When it comes to battery life, you can anticipate up to 100 hours of use on a single charge, and charging the 4,000 mAh internal battery will take about five hours. 

In terms of connectors, there is a single USB-C port on the back, as well as a button that allows you to configure the keyboard for wired or wireless operation. 

Furthermore, there is a little toggle on the back that may be used to configure the keyboard to work with either a Mac or a PC.

Motorola has released its low-cost Moto E13 cellphone in India. The phone has a 6.5-inch IPS LCD display and a 5,000mAh battery. An octa-core Unisoc T606 processor powers the device. In terms of optics, the Moto E13 has a 13-megapixel main camera sensor on the back and a 5-megapixel shooter on the front for selfies and video calls.

The Moto E13 basic model (2GB RAM and 64GB storage) costs $6,999. while the 4GB RAM with 64GB storage option costs Rs. 7,999. Users may buy smartphones from Flipkart and JioMart.

Alphabet Inc.'s YouTube streaming website said on Wednesday that its homepage was back up and running after previously stating that it was unavailable to certain users.

The number of people affected by the outage was not disclosed by the firm. However, according to one source, over 60,000 customers in the United States reported the problems. "The YouTube Homepage should be back up and running for all of your video requirements," YouTube stated.

Data from Downdetector showed that by 7:20 p.m. ET, more than 60,000 user complaints had indicated problems with the video sharing app in the United States alone. The number of reports has now been reduced to 700.

Downdetector monitors outages by aggregating status updates from many sources, including user-submitted faults on its platform.

Meanwhile, Meta Inc.'s social networking applications and Elon Musk's Twitter were both experiencing similar issues on Wednesday. For thousands of users in the United States, Meta's Facebook and Instagram were unavailable, while some Twitter users were unable to tweet.
